Imagen de cubierta local
Imagen de cubierta local

Análisis estructurado de sistemas / Chris Gane, Trish Sarson.

Por: Colaborador(es): Idioma: Español Series Sistemas de Procesamiento ElectrónicoDetalles de publicación: Buenos Aires : El Ateneo, 1991Descripción: 234 pTipo de contenido:
  • texto
Tipo de medio:
  • sin mediación
Tipo de soporte:
  • volumen
ISBN:
  • 9500252612
Tema(s):
Contenidos:
Valoración
    Valoración media: 0.0 (0 votos)
Existencias
Tipo de ítem Biblioteca actual Signatura topográfica Estado Fecha de vencimiento Código de barras Reserva de ítems
Libro Libro Facultad Regional Santa Fe - Biblioteca "Rector Comodoro Ing. Jorge Omar Conca" 004.414.2 G154 (Navegar estantería(Abre debajo)) Sólo Consulta 5774
Libro Libro Facultad Regional Santa Fe - Biblioteca "Rector Comodoro Ing. Jorge Omar Conca" 004.414.2 G154 (Navegar estantería(Abre debajo)) Disponible 5879
Libro Libro Facultad Regional Santa Fe - Biblioteca "Rector Comodoro Ing. Jorge Omar Conca" 004.414.2 G154 (Navegar estantería(Abre debajo)) Disponible 5880
Libro Libro Facultad Regional Santa Fe - Biblioteca "Rector Comodoro Ing. Jorge Omar Conca" 004.414.2 G154 (Navegar estantería(Abre debajo)) Disponible 5881
Libro Libro Facultad Regional Santa Fe - Biblioteca "Rector Comodoro Ing. Jorge Omar Conca" 004.414.2 G154 (Navegar estantería(Abre debajo)) Disponible 5882
Libro Libro Facultad Regional Santa Fe - Biblioteca "Rector Comodoro Ing. Jorge Omar Conca" 004.414.2 G154 (Navegar estantería(Abre debajo)) Disponible 6467
Total de reservas: 0

CONTENIDO
1. La necesidad de mejores herramientas
1.1 ¿Qué fracasa en el análisis?
1.2 ¿Podemos culpar a nuestras herramientas?
1.2.1 No existe "modelo" en el procesamiento de datos
1.2.2 La narración en lenguaje corriente es muy vaga y embrollada
1.2.3 Los flujogramas hacen mas mal que bien
1.2.4 No poseemos una forma sistemática para registrar las preferencias y las soluciones de compromiso del usuario, especialmente en términos de acceso inmediato de los datos
1.3 ¿Cuánto importan las especificaciones funcionales?
2. ¿Cuáles son las herramientas y cómo encajan entre sí?
2.1 Primero, dibujar un diagrama lógico de flujo de datos
2.1.1 Condiciones de error
2.1.2 Implementaciones físicas alternativas
2.1.3 La clase general del sistema
2.2 A continuación, colocar el detalle en un diccionario de datos
2.3 Definir la lógica de los procesos
2.4 Definir los almacenamientos de datos: contenidos y acceso inmediato
2.4.1 ¿Son los almacenamientos lógicos de datos los más simples posibles?
2.4.2 ¿Qué accesos inmediatos se necesitarán?
2.5 Utilización de las herramientas para crear una especificación funcional
Ejercicios y puntos de discusión
3. Dibujo de los flujogramas de datos
3.1 Convenciones sobre símbolos
3.1.1 Entidad externa
3.1.2 Flujo de datos
3.1.3 Proceso
3.1.4 Almacenamiento de datos
3.2 Convenciones sobre la explosión
3.3 Tratamiento de errores y excepciones
3.4 Pautas para dibujar los diagramas de flujo de datos
3.5 Ejemplo: Distribución con inventario
3.6 Flujo de materiales y flujo de datos
Ejercicios y puntos de discusión
4. Construcción y uso de un diccionario de datos
4.1 El problema de describir datos
4.2 Qué desearíamos que contenga un diccionario de datos
4.2.1 Descripción de un elemento de datos
4.2.2 Descripción de estructuras de datos
4.2.3 Descripción de los flujos de datos
4.2.4 Descripción de los almacenamientos de datos
4.2.5 Descripción de los procesos
4.2.6 Descripción de las entidades externas
4.2.7 Descripción de las entradas al glosario
4.3 Diccionarios de datos manuales y automatizados
4.4 Qué podemos desear extraer de un diccionario de datos
4.4.1 Listados ordenados de todas las entradas o de varias clases de entradas con un detalle total o parcial
4.4.2 Informes compuestos
4.4.3 Capacidad de referencia cruzada
4.4.4 Encontrar el nombre a partir de una descripción
4.4.5 Control de consistencia e integridad
4.4.6 Generación de definiciones de datos legibles por máquina
4.4.7 Extracción de las entradas del diccionario de datos desde programas existentes
4.5 Ejemplo de un diccionario de datos automatizado
4.6 Proyectos cruzados o diccionarios de datos globales para la empresa
4.7 Diccionario de datos y procesamiento distribuido
Ejercicios y puntos de discusión
5. Análisis y presentación de la lógica del proceso
5.1 Los problemas para expresar la lógica
5.1.1 No solo pero no obstante, y/o a menos que
5.1.2 Mayor que, menor que
5 1.3 Ambig edad y/o
5.1.4 Adjetivos indefinidos
5.1.5 Manejo de combinaciones de condiciones
5.2 Arboles de decisión
5.3 Tablas de decisión
5.3.1 Condiciones, acciones y reglas
5.3.2 Construcción de la matriz de reglas
5.3.3 Indiferencia
5.3.4 Extensión de las entradas, el problema de la tarifa del flete
5.3.5 Tablas de decisión y árboles de decisión
5.4 Lenguaje estructurado, "pseudocódigo" y "lenguaje comprimido"
5.4.1 Las "estructuras" de la programación estructurada
5.4.2 Convenciones para el lenguaje estructurado
5.4.3 "Pseudocódigo"
5.4.4 Lenguaje comprimido lógicamente
5.4.5 Pros y contras de las cuatro herramientas
5.4.6 ¿Quién hace qué?
Ejercicios y puntos de discusión
6. Definir el contenido de los almacenamientos de datos
6.1 Lo que sale debe entrar
6.2 Simplificación del contenido del almacenamiento de datos mediante inspección
6.3 Simplificación del contenido del almacenamiento de datos mediante la normalización
6.3.1 El vocabulario para la normalización
6.4 Algunas formas normalizadas son más simples que otras
6.4.1 Primera forma normal (1FN)
6.4.2 Segunda forma normal (2FN)
6.4.3 Tercera forma normal (3FN)
6.5 Haciendo relaciones a partir de relaciones-proyección y unión
6.5.1 Proyección
6.5.2 Unión
6.6 La importancia de la tercera forma normal
6.7 Un ejemplo práctico de 3FN
6.7.1 Normalización del almacenamiento de datos de CLIENTES
6.7.2 Normalización del almacenamiento de datos de LIBROS
6.7.3 Normalización del almacenamiento de datos de CUENTAS A COBRAR
6.7.4 Normalización del almacenamiento de datos de INVENTARIO
6.7.5 Juntando las relaciones
Ejercicios y puntos de discusión
7. Análisis de los requerimientos de respuesta
7.1 Descripción de las formas en que se utilizan los datos
7.2 Técnicas físicas para el acceso inmediato
7.2.1 Indices
7.2.2 Registros jerárquicos
7.3 Capacidad de lenguaje general de consulta
7.4 Tipos de consulta
7.4.1 Entidades y atributos
7.4.2 Seis tipos básicos de consulta
7.4.3 Variaciones en los tipos básicos de preguntas
7.5 Búsqueda de las necesidades y preferencias de los usuarios
7.5.1 El acceso operativo vs. el acceso informativo
7.5.2 Obtención de un listado de deseos compuesto
7.5.3 Refinación del listado de deseos
7.6 Consideraciones sobre seguridad
Ejercicios y puntos de discusión
8. Empleo de las herramientas: una metodología estructurada
8.1 El estudio inicial
8.2 El estudio detallado
8.2.1 Definir con mayor detalle quiénes serán los usuarios de un sistema nuevo
8.2.2 Construcción de un modelo lógico del sistema actual
8.2.3 Perfeccionar las estimaciones de IRACIS
8.3 Definir un "menú" de alternativas
8.3.1 Derivar objetivos para el nuevo sistema a partir de las limitaciones del sistema actual
8.3.2 Desarrollar un modelo lógico del nuevo sistema
8.3.3 Producir diseños físicos tentativos alternativos
8.4 Utilizar el "menú" pare obtener el apoyo de los usuarios que toman decisiones
8.5 Refinación del diseño físico del nuevo proyecto
8.5.1 Refinación del modelo lógico
8.5.2 Diseñar la base de datos física
8.5.3 Establecer la jerarquía de las funciones modulares que deberán programarse
8.5.4 Definir las nuevas tareas administrativas que se interconectará con el nuevo sistema
8.5.5 Nota sobre estimaciones
8.6 Ultimas fases del proyecto
Ejercicios y puntos de discusión
9. Derivar un diseño estructurado a partir de un modelo lógico
9.1 Los objetivos del diseño
9.1.1 Consideraciones de rendimiento
9.1.2 Consideraciones sobre control
9.1.3 Consideraciones sobre la cambiabilidad
9.2 Diseño estructurado para cambiabilidad
9.2.1 ¿Qué contribuye a que un sistema sea modificable?
9.2.2 Derivar un sistema modificable desde un diagrama de flujo de datos
9.2.3 Acoplamiento de módulos
9.2.4 Módulos bien formados: coherencia, cohesión, ligazón
9.2.5 Problemas de alcance de efecto/alcance de control
9.3 La solución de compromiso entre cambiabilidad y rendimiento
9.4 Un ejemplo de diseño estructurado
9.4.1 Los límites del diseño
9.4.2 Consideraciones del diseño del archivo físico
9.4.3 Ubicación de la transformación central en el diagrama de flujo de datos
9.4.4 Perfeccionamiento del diseño desde arriba hacia abajo
9.5 Desarrollo de arriba hacia abajo
9.5.1 Posibles versiones de arriba hacia abajo del sistema CBM
9.5.2 ¿Por qué desarrollar de arriba hacia abajo?
9.5.3 El papel del analista
9.5.4 Resumen
Ejercicios y puntos de discusión
10. La implementación del análisis estructurado de sistemas en su empresa
10.1 Los pasos en la implementación del análisis estructurado de sistemas
10.1.1 Revisión de las reglas fundamentales para la administración de proyectos
10.1.2 Establecer normas y procedimientos para el uso del diccionario de datos y de otro software
10.1.3 Capacitación de los analistas en el uso de herramientas y técnicas
10.1.4 Orientar a los usuarios en los nuevos procedimientos
10.2 Beneficios y problemas
10.2.1 Beneficios del empleo del análisis estructurado de sistemas
10.2.2. Problemas potenciales
Glosario

No hay comentarios en este titulo.

para colocar un comentario.

Haga clic en una imagen para verla en el visor de imágenes

Imagen de cubierta local